Cedars Point Kennel/Small Munsterlander Breeder-South Dakota Cedars Point Kennel offers stud services, breeds three females and trains Small Munsterlanders. Kennel owners are Jeff and Brenda Mizenko

Cedars Point Kennel began when Gosch's Cir Conn our first Small Munsterlander was approved as a stud for breeding in 2018. In 2019 we purchase our first female breed stock. Once these girls were approved for breeding by the Small Munsterlander Club of America we started breeding them in 2021. Cedars Point's mission is to promote and selectively breed Small (Kleine) Munsterlanders (SMs) who meet th

e FCI Standard for the breed (below). Our aim is to promote and breed SMs who have confidence, drive and balanced temperament, while meeting the criteria of the FCI standard with respect to general appearance, body proportion, structure, behavior, temperament, coat, gate, movement, and size. Temperament and confirmation are of utmost importance to Cedars Point Kennel. Temperament influences train-ability and confirmation directly impacts how the dog will hold up to the tasks innate to its purpose. To this end we will strive to produce versatile hunting dogs that have sound temperaments, strong confirmation/structure so to bring forth trainable hunting and performance test proven, lifelong family members and companions. We prefer to place puppies in hunting/performance/working and testing/certification homes.

Our Story

Jeff Mizenko and Brenda Velasco are a couple of Cedar loving individuals who became sold on the Small Munsterlander breed after moving to South Dakota in May of 2013. After one winter in South Dakota Jeff knew skiing in the Black Hills wasn't going to sustain him, only his pooch. So instead of growing large around the belly he started to explore other winter pastimes in the state. Since South Dakota has some of the best upland hunting in the nation he set his sights on finding a furry friend. After a long wait that lasted over a year and a half IntCH Gosch's Cir Conn Cedar became his best companion. Currently we are working with three girls on breeding approval and testing. We expect to have our first litters Fall of 2020 or Spring of 2021.

IntCH Gosch’s Cir Conn (Cedar) Who’s point started it all!

Whelped 5/15/15 Temperament: Normal Not Gun Shy Coat: Dense and Soft Reg #: 15051501 KlM Color: Roan Height: 22.5" / 57 cm Length: 24" / 61 cm Weight: 56 lbs

NAVHDA UT 197/204 PII 5 years 1 month
